Moving to a new home or office is an exciting yet challenging endeavor. One of the critical decisions you’ll face is whether to handle the move yourself or hire professional relocation services. Each option has its pros and cons, and understanding them is crucial to making the right choice for your specific situation.

Pros of DIY Relocation:

  • Cost Savings: One of the most apparent advantages of a do-it-yourself move is the potential for cost savings. You have control over expenses like packing materials, truck rentals, and fuel.

  • Flexible Schedule: DIY moves provide flexibility in terms of scheduling. You can plan the move according to your timeline, making it easier to coordinate with work, family, or other commitments.

  • Personalized Packing: Packing your belongings allows you to organize and handle items with care. You can also decide which items are of higher priority or sentimental value, ensuring they receive special attention during the move.

Cons of DIY Relocation:

  • Physical Strain: Moving heavy furniture, lifting boxes, and navigating staircases can take a toll on your physical well-being. DIY moves require significant physical effort, and if not done properly, they can lead to injuries. 
  • Time-Consuming: Packing, loading, driving, and unloading all take time. DIY moves can be time-consuming, especially if you’re moving long distances. Time spent on logistics and transportation could be considerable. 
  • Unexpected Challenges: Without professional experience, you may encounter unexpected challenges during the move. Issues such as improper packing leading to damages, difficulties in maneuvering large items, or delays in transportation can arise.

Pros of Professional Relocation Services:

  • Expertise and Experience: Professional movers have the experience and expertise to handle every aspect of the relocation process efficiently. They are trained to pack items securely, load and unload with precision, and navigate challenges seamlessly. 
  • Time Efficiency: Hiring professionals can save you a significant amount of time. They work on a schedule, ensuring a swift and organized move. This is especially advantageous for individuals or businesses with time constraints. 
  • Insurance Coverage: Reputable moving companies often provide insurance coverage for your belongings. This ensures that in the rare event of damages or loss, you are financially protected.

Cons of Professional Relocation Services:

  • Cost: Professional moving services come with a price tag. While the cost covers convenience and expertise, it may be a significant factor for those on a tight budget. 
  • Less Control Over Timing: When hiring professionals, you may have less control over the exact timing of the move. Schedules may be influenced by the moving company’s availability and other logistical considerations. 
  • Trust and Reliability: Choosing a reliable moving company is crucial. There’s a risk of encountering less reputable services that may not handle your belongings with the care they deserve.

Conclusion:

Deciding between a DIY move and professional relocation services depends on your priorities, budget, and the complexity of the move. While a DIY move may suit those with a tight budget and a flexible schedule, professional services offer efficiency, expertise, and peace of mind. Carefully weigh the pros and cons to make an informed decision that aligns with your unique circumstances.
